虽然HTML5确实减少了对Flash的需求,但如果你想在HTML页面中嵌入Flash视频,可以考虑使用Flash Player ActiveX控件或者JavaScript库如SWFObject
。这里以SWFObject
为例:
使用SWFObject嵌入Flash视频(上):
<!-- 引入SWFObject库 -->
<script src="swfobject.js"></script>
<div id="flashContent">
<!-- 这里是Flash对象的位置 -->
</div>
<script>
// 创建SWFObject实例
var so = new SWFObject('path_to_your_flash_movie.swf', 'myFlash', '400', '300', '9');
// 设置回调函数,当Flash加载完成时执行
so.onload = function() {
so.ref EmbedSWF('path_to_your_flash_movie.swf'); // 如果使用EmbedSWF
};
// 插入Flash到页面
swfobject.embedSWF(so.path, "flashContent", so